void SurfaceFlinger::checkScreenshot(const sp<GraphicBuffer>& buf, void const* vaddr,
        const sp<const DisplayDevice>& hw,
        uint32_t minLayerZ, uint32_t maxLayerZ) {
    if (DEBUG_SCREENSHOTS) {
        for (ssize_t y=0 ; y<buf->height ; y++) {
            uint32_t const * p = (uint32_t const *)vaddr + y*buf->stride;
            for (ssize_t x=0 ; x<buf->width ; x++) {
                if (p[x] != 0xFF000000) return;
            }
        }
        ALOGE("*** we just took a black screenshot ***\n"
                "requested minz=%d, maxz=%d, layerStack=%d",
                minLayerZ, maxLayerZ, hw->getLayerStack());
        const LayerVector& layers( mDrawingState.layersSortedByZ );
        const size_t count = layers.size();
        for (size_t i=0 ; i<count ; ++i) {
            const sp<Layer>& layer(layers[i]);
            const Layer::State& state(layer->getDrawingState());
            const bool visible = (state.layerStack == hw->getLayerStack())
                                && (state.z >= minLayerZ && state.z <= maxLayerZ)
                                && (layer->isVisible());
            ALOGE("%c index=%d, name=%s, layerStack=%d, z=%d, visible=%d, flags=%x, alpha=%x",
                    visible ? '+' : '-',
                            i, layer->getName().string(), state.layerStack, state.z,
                            layer->isVisible(), state.flags, state.alpha);
        }
    }
}
